The Bias of Big Tech

Big Tech is evil. They seek total control of what information we receive. What is Big Tech? The largest and most dominant companies in the information technology/social media industry in the United States; some examples are Google,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ter.

By no means is it breaking news that fewer and fewer people watch the news or read the paper. More and more people are turning to social media for information. Pew Research from 2019 found that 55% of U.S. adults get their news from social media. According to Statista.com, by 2021, more than 1/3 of the globe will be on social media.

This gives these platforms a tremendous amount of power because they control the dissemination of information.
